Mortal Strike + Auto attack crit is usually 3k+ on anything leather and cloth
Mortal Strike + Auto attack + Sword Spec is usually 4k+
Mortal Strike + Auto attack + Sword Spec + HoJ should be 5k+
however i have never seen anyone actually get the HoJ hit or Sword spec proc in the last scenario as youll see the blue hoJ graphic but it will not register dmg as they are already dead, this has happened a few times especially in AV where you can drop that 10% dmg standard.

The issue with Paladins is they have linear scaling due to vengeance (warriors analogue enrage) but they do not have exponential scaling due not having an impale type talent.
on top of that there burst window does not scale like a Warrior, Warriors (as you know) gain more rage from crits, which gives them more access to there other dmg abilities, but for a Ret Paladin they have no crit modifier like Warriors Impale AND they also have no way to garauntee an SoC equivalent attack like a Warrior can garauntee a MS/WW from additional rage gained from crit/hoj/Sword spec.
What actually becomes more noticeable for a Ret Paladin is the amount of hits they can take as they get better gear more so than the size of there swings unless some ungodly weapon upgrade is achieved twig to HoR is noticeable.
